I just wanted to say that Tir Tairngire is pronounced like "Sheer Shay-urn-gyre". It's either Gaelic or influenced by it. I only say so because I pronounced it like you did in the podcast until about 3-5 years ago when I was corrected by a former freelancer who has an extensive knowledge of the various elf plotlines all the way back to Earthdawn.

Jul 18 2013, 03:24 PM
Ok, after some more looking, it appears the problem is that there is no direct translation of the "T" from Gaelic/Irish into english. It is somewhere between a T, a SH, and a Ch. so if TSCH were able to be just one consonant, it would fit. I'll make it work, on the show, but damn, there should be some sort of fragging lexicon or something just for our fictional universe, lol.
